Ansicht
Dokumentation

BS01_QUOTATION_CREATE - Angebot: Mit LV anlegen

BS01_QUOTATION_CREATE - Angebot: Mit LV anlegen

ABAP Short Reference   BAL_S_LOG - Application Log: Log header data  
Diese Dokumentation steht unter dem Copyright der SAP AG.
SAP E-Book

Funktionalität

Mit diesem Funktionsbaustein können Sie Kundenangebote anlegen, die ein Leistungsverzeichnis enthalten.

Als Input-Parameter müssen dazu mindestens

  • Angebotskopfdaten (über die Struktur QUOTATION_HEADER_IN) sowie
  • Partnerdaten (über die Tabelle QUOTATION_PARTNERS)

mitgegeben werden.

Die Positionsdaten geben Sie über die Tabelle QUOTATION_ITEMS_IN mit.

Für die Vergabe der Positionsnummern gibt es zwei Möglichkeiten:

  • Sie kann manuell erfolgen, indem Sie die entsprechenden Felder füllen.
  • Sie kann maschinell erfolgen, indem die entsprechenden Felder initial bleiben. Die Positionsnummernvergabe erfolgt in diesem Fall nach den Einstellungen im Customizing.

Wenn es sich um konfigurierbare Positionen handelt, müssen Sie die Konfigurationsdaten in folgenden Tabellen mitgeben:

  • QUOTATION_CFGS_REF
  • QUOTATION_CFGS_INST
  • QUOTATION_CFGS_PART_OF
  • QUOTATION_CFGS_VALUE

Über die Struktur BAPICCARD können Kreditkartendaten übergeben werden, zum einen Daten zur Kartenidentifikation und zum anderen Daten über eine in einem externen System stattgefundene Authorisierung.

Die Leistungsverzeichnisdaten zur Auftragsposition geben Sie über folgende Tabellen mit:

  • QUOTATION_SERVICES
  • QUOTATION_SERVICES_TEXT (Texte zur Leistungszeile)
  • QUOTATION_SERVICES_COND (Konditionen zur Leistungszeile)

Kundenfelder an den Tabellen VBAK, VBAP, VBEP und ESLL können über die Struktur EXTENSIONIN übergeben werden.

Nach erfolgreichem Anlegen des Kundenauftrages erhalten Sie die Belegnummer (Parameter SALESDOCUMENT). Eventuell auftretende Fehler werden über den Parameter RETURN bekanntgegeben.

Hinweise

  1. Muß-Eingaben:

QUOTATION_HEADER_IN : ,,DOC_TYPE ,,Verkaufsbelegart
,,,,,,SALES_ORG ,,Verkaufsorganisation
,,,,,,DISTR_CHAN ,,Vertriebsweg
,,,,,,DIVISION ,,,,Sparte

QUOTATION_PARTNERS : ,,PARTN_ROLE ,,Partnerrolle, AG Auftraggeber
,,,,,,PARTN_NUMB ,,Debitorennummer

QUOTATION_ITEMS_IN : ,,MATERIAL ,,Materialnummer
,,,,,,TARGET_QTY ,,Zielmenge in Verkaufsmengeneinheit
QUOTATION_SCHEDULES : ,,REQ_QTY ,,Auftragsmenge in Verkaufsmengeneinheit

Es muß nur eine Menge gepflegt werden:
Zielmenge oder Auftragsmenge in Verkaufsmengeneinheit.

  1. Warenempfänger:

Wird kein Warenemfänger angegeben, so gilt:
Warenempfänger = Auftraggeber

  1. Schlüsselwörter in Deutsch:

Folgende Schlüsselwörter müssen in Deutsch, unabhängig von der
Anmeldesprache, angegeben werden:

  • DOC_TYPE
    Verkaufsbelegart, z.B. AGLV für Angebot mit Leistungsverzeichnis

  • PARTN_ROLE
    Partnerrolle, z.B. WE für Warenempfänger

Weiterführende Informationen

Weitere Hinweise finden Sie im OSS. Der Hinweis 93091 enthält allgemeine Informationen zu den BAPIs im SD.





Parameter

BEHAVE_WHEN_ERROR
BINARY_RELATIONSHIPTYPE
EXTENSIONIN
INT_NUMBER_ASSIGNMENT
LOGIC_SWITCH
QUOTATION_CFGS_BLOB
QUOTATION_CFGS_INST
QUOTATION_CFGS_PART_OF
QUOTATION_CFGS_REF
QUOTATION_CFGS_REFINST
QUOTATION_CFGS_VALUE
QUOTATION_CFGS_VK
QUOTATION_CONDITIONS_IN
QUOTATION_HEADER_IN
QUOTATION_HEADER_INX
QUOTATION_ITEMS_IN
QUOTATION_ITEMS_INX
QUOTATION_KEYS
QUOTATION_PARTNERS
QUOTATION_SCHEDULES_IN
QUOTATION_SCHEDULES_INX
QUOTATION_SERVICES
QUOTATION_SERVICES_COND
QUOTATION_SERVICES_TEXT
QUOTATION_TEXT
RETURN
SALESDOCUMENT
SALESDOCUMENT_EX
SENDER
TESTRUN

Ausnahmen

Funktionsgruppe

BOS01

BAL_S_LOG - Application Log: Log header data   rdisp/max_wprun_time - Maximum work process run time  
Diese Dokumentation steht unter dem Copyright der SAP AG.

Length: 6960 Date: 20240523 Time: 183557     sap01-206 ( 53 ms )